How to improve the level of school physical education under the "double reduction" policy

2024-01-30

In recent years, under the attention of regulatory authorities at all levels, school sports have made significant progress and development, and the trend of declining student physical fitness has been basically curbed. However, the overall physical health of young students is still not optimistic, especially with high rates of obesity and myopia among children and adolescents. A series of policy documents such as "double reduction" have had a positive and important impact on school sports, especially extracurricular sports, and their spillover effects are becoming increasingly prominent. How to effectively solve the problem of youth sports through the "double reduction" policy is an important issue in current school sports. Providing good after-school physical education services is a key focus of the "double reduction" policy, which focuses on solving the problem of students being occupied by homework in their spare time, providing more opportunities for student sports activities. At the same time, it also faces challenges such as a shortage of human resources for after-school physical education services, unpaid or low remuneration for teachers. Therefore, increasing remuneration and fully mobilizing the enthusiasm and initiative of in-service teachers in schools to engage in physical education after-school services is the key to improving the quality of physical education after-school services. The establishment of student sports interest groups, sports clubs, sports clubs, and other organizations by schools is an important measure to alleviate the pressure of delayed physical education services after class. In addition, attracting outstanding athletes, coaches, retired teachers and other groups outside of school to participate in after-school sports services and providing corresponding compensation is also an important way to solve the problem. The government's purchase of services and the introduction of off campus training institutions is a new model to solve the shortage of human resources in after-school sports services. In recent years, some primary and secondary schools in provinces and cities have actively explored the introduction of off campus training institutions, vigorously promoting martial arts, Go, basketball, football, archery, swimming, roller skating and other projects, and have achieved good results. Many schools offer after-school services at 4:30 pm, where students can choose their own sports to meet their individual needs. This not only alleviates the shortage of teachers in schools, but also solves problems in physical education course management, venue, funding, space, and other aspects. Establishing an on campus and off campus competition system is a difficult task. Establishing an on campus and off campus sports competition system for all students is not only an important guarantee for implementing the concept of "teaching, diligent training, and regular competition" in youth sports, but also plays an important role in stimulating students' interest and enjoyment in sports. In recent years, many schools have focused on creating "one school, one product" and "one school, multiple products", providing a model for the construction of the school's sports competition system. Hangzhou Xiangshi Affiliated Primary School in Zhejiang Province takes basketball as its brand and creates a model of "having a team in each class, everyone can play basketball, and start practicing from the first grade". The school has provided 920 students with a basketball, which has improved their basketball level and the excellent rate of physical fitness tests. Huilongguan Central Primary School in Changping District, Beijing, takes football as a breakthrough point and builds a campus football competition system that "everyone plays football, there is a team in each class, football classes are held every week, football leagues are held every year, and everyone participates", laying a solid foundation for the development of school class and grade leagues. The construction of an on campus sports competition system should be tailored to local conditions and simplified according to local conditions. Based on the school venue, teaching staff, and other conditions, characteristic sports projects should be used as the starting point to carry out rich and colorful, small and diverse, and easy to operate competitions.
